JavaScript正则表达式,用于匹配以特定单词结尾的字符串



我有两个字符串
"track/bugfix merged to 'master'"
"track/bugfix merged to 'track/clonemaster'"

我希望正则表达式仅将字符串末尾与'master'匹配 谁能帮我解决这个问题?

要获取字符串的结尾,请使用$锚点,这表示行的结尾。

因此,您正在寻找的正则表达式如下:

/'master'$/gi

const matches = [
"track/bugfix merged to 'master'",
"track/bugfix merged to 'track/clonemaster'"
].map(testString => !!testString.match(/'master'$/gi))
console.log(matches)

最新更新